Vinca Showalter

Vinca Showalter, now Vinca LaFleur, is a professional speechwriter. She wrote for former Secretary of State Warren Christopher and former President Bill Clinton. Since leaving the White House LaFleur has written and edited speeches, articles, books, and reports for top corporate executives, current and former senior government officials, royalty, and prominent public figures in fields from entertainment to philanthropy. She and her husband, scientist David LaFleur, live in Washington with their two children.
